ZIP Code 44613 — Brewster, OH

Stark | 2024 Census Data

Key Takeaway

ZIP code 44613 in Brewster, OH has a population of 1,985 with a median household income of $58,125 and a median home value of $147,200 . The cost of living index is 63.2 (national average = 100).
